tipo de recurso protectionRuleBase
Espacio de nombres: microsoft.graph
Representa una regla de protección especificada por el cliente como parte de un plan de protección aplicado a los datos de Microsoft 365 en una organización. Actualmente, solo se pueden definir las reglas de inclusión, que son reglas que indican que una directiva de protección debe coincidir con los criterios especificados.
Actualmente, las reglas de protección son estáticas por naturaleza, lo que significa que los cambios de directiva solo se aplican cuando se ejecuta la regla, sin actualizaciones automáticas o dinámicas.
Este tipo abstracto es el tipo base para siteProtectionRule, mailboxProtectionRule y driveProtectionRule.
Las limitaciones siguientes se aplican a este recurso:
- Las API de regla de protección para la adición masiva de sitios a través de nombres de sitio o dirección URL en el flujo de trabajo de creación de directivas de copia de seguridad pueden alojar un máximo de 10 palabras clave a la vez. Cada palabra clave puede tener un mínimo de tres caracteres y un máximo de 255 caracteres.
- Las API de regla de protección para la adición masiva de cuentas de usuario a través de grupos de seguridad o listas de distribución pueden dar cabida a un máximo de tres grupos a la vez.
- Las reglas son estáticas y se aplican una sola vez. Es decir, los grupos de seguridad o las listas de distribución se aplanan en el momento en que se agregan a la directiva de configuración de copia de seguridad. Por ejemplo, los grupos o listas no se actualizan dinámicamente en el sistema si los usuarios se agregan o quitan del grupo de seguridad original.
Propiedades
Propiedad | Tipo | Descripción |
---|---|---|
id | Cadena | Identificador único de la regla de protección asociada a la directiva. |
createdBy | identitySet | Identidad de la persona que creó la regla. |
createdDateTime | DateTimeOffset | Hora de creación de la regla. |
error | publicError | Contiene detalles de error si se produce un error en una operación en una regla. |
isAutoApplyEnabled | Booleano |
true indica que la regla de protección es dinámica; false que es estática. Actualmente, solo se admiten reglas estáticas. |
lastModifiedBy | identitySet | Identidad de la persona que modificó por última vez la regla. |
lastModifiedDateTime | DateTimeOffset | Marca de tiempo de la última modificación realizada en la regla. |
status | protectionRuleStatus | Estado de la regla de protección. Los valores posibles son: draft , active , completed , completedWithErrors , unknownFutureValue . Actualmente draft no se admite el miembro. |
valores protectionRuleStatus
Member | Descripción |
---|---|
corriente de aire | Estado inicial de la regla de protección al crearse. Actualmente draft no se admite el miembro. |
activo | Estado de la regla de protección cuando se ejecuta. |
completado | Estado de la regla de protección cuando se aplica correctamente a la directiva correspondiente. |
completedWithErrors | Estado de la regla de protección cuando la regla se ejecutó pero encontró errores. |
unknownFutureValue | Valor de sentinel de enumeración evolvable. No usar. |
Relaciones
Ninguna.
Representación JSON
La siguiente representación JSON muestra el tipo de recurso.
{
"@odata.type": "#microsoft.graph.protectionRuleBase",
"id": "String (identifier)",
"status": "String",
"createdDateTime": "String (timestamp)",
"createdBy": {
"@odata.type": "microsoft.graph.identitySet"
},
"lastModifiedDateTime": "String (timestamp)",
"lastModifiedBy": {
"@odata.type": "microsoft.graph.identitySet"
},
"error": {
"@odata.type": "microsoft.graph.publicError"
},
"isAutoApplyEnabled": "Boolean"
}